The University of British Columbia today officially opened the Beaty Biodiversity Centre, new home to some of the world’s top biodiversity researchers and Canada’s largest blue whale skeleton exhibit.
Twenty-three years after it washed up on the coast of Prince Edward Island, the skeleton of a 25-metre blue whale will embark on its final journey at sea tomorrow before arriving at its permanent home as the centerpiece of the UBC Beaty Biodiversity Museum.
